SOOK is your new grisette: dry, fun, lightly funky, low in alcohol. All Czech Saaz, groovy fermentation character, little-to-no acidity. Fermented in stainless steel.

750mL bottle, pours a clear pale blonde with a large white head. Aroma brings out light funk, rustic saison yeast, and crisp biscuity malt. Flavour is dry and grainy, with gentle spiciness, dry graininess, and crackery malt. It sort of has a rustic character, which is helped by the assertive carbonation. I don't know if I'd guess this was a saison if I didn't know it was — dry, grainy, and crisp. Good but seems a little off style.
